Ariana Grande and More Stars Are an Open Book When It Comes to Their Looks

For years, talk about plastic surgery and cosmetic procedures was off-limits, with stars playing coy about their ever-changing appearances. (How many times have we heard famous faces attribute their glow-ups to weight loss, contouring, push-up bras or miracle creams?) But lately, we’ve seen a shift in the trend, with some of the biggest names in the industry coming clean.

Last month, Meghan Trainor revealed that she recently underwent a breast augmentation and lift.

“Yup, I got my boobs done,” she shared in an Instagram video, proudly declaring that she couldn’t be happier with her decision. “I’ve always struggled with loving my boobs.” Now, she added, “They look and feel amazing.”

Trainor’s honesty comes on the heels of former Dancing With the Stars pro Lindsay Arnold documenting her breast augmentation journey on social media in January.

According to Dr. Bill Kortesis, a board-certified plastic surgeon and cofounder of H/K/B Cosmetic Surgery, celebs are feeling more encouraged to share their truths because of a cultural movement toward self-acceptance.

“Knowing that beauty isn’t a one-size-fits-all ideal has allowed more people to embrace vulnerability and show that beauty is personal,” he told Us Weekly. “As more [stars] share their experiences, it encourages others to approach these choices without fear of judgment … reducing the shame once associated with them.”

Megan Fox kicked off the trend last spring. During an appearance on the “Call Her Daddy” podcast, the actress detailed exactly what she’s done to her face and body (think: breast implants, nose job, fillers, Botox and lasers.)

“I feel like there’s this stigma, and I’m not going to win,” she said of her decision to tell all, adding, “I hope it sets some people free.”

Olivia Culpo followed suit, taking to TikTok last April to shut down rumors of plastic surgery while also revealing all the places she’s gotten Botox and fillers. Three months later, Ariana Madix did the same, confessing on Insta that she uses injectables to smooth and plump areas in her face — and even underwent a neck makeover with a minimally invasive rejuvenation procedure that lifts and contours.

A-listers like Selena Gomez and Ariana Grande have also addressed speculation about their appearances head-on, with Gomez confirming in July that she’s done “Botox — that’s it” and Grande sitting down for a lie detector test to tackle rumors in a September interview for Vanity Fair.

While Grande denied getting her breasts done, a chin implant and a facelift (the lie detector determined she was telling the truth!), she did cop to a few treatments: “I’ve had fillers in various places and Botox. But I stopped, like, four years ago.”

Manhattan-based psychotherapist and author Jonathan Alpert warned Us that when stars speak openly about their nips and tucks, it puts a spotlight on “the pressure to meet unrealistic beauty standards.” However, bi-coastal psychiatrist and medical expert Dr. Yalda Safai argues this is all part of an empowerment movement that will ultimately benefit folks for years to come.

“Younger generations are growing up with role models who promote authenticity rather than perfection,” Safai told Us, “which could help reshape societal expectations for good.”

Yes, there’s still a bit of a sense of unattainability for many of us. After all, not everyone has the time or money for frequent visits to our local plastic surgeon’s office. But there’s something refreshing about our favorite stars speaking openly about a topic that was once so taboo that many felt forced to take their secrets (and countless nose jobs) to the grave.
